Job Duties

  • Oversee all hotel operations to maximize revenue, guest satisfaction, and brand standards compliance
  • Lead marketing and advertising efforts to drive occupancy and revenue
  • Develop and maintain positive relationships within the local community
  • Manage inventory, record-keeping, and ensure budgeted cost controls
  • Hire, train, and motivate employees while fostering teamwork and growth
  • Handle guest, employee, and property issues professionally
  • Be available for on-call responsibilities and emergency coverage
  • Maintain compliance with federal, state, and local regulations
  • Ensure all required reports on revenue, expenses, and operations are submitted timely
